Understanding Freddy’s Allergen Menu
Freddy’s allergen menu is designed to highlight the common allergens present in their popular items. These allergens include but are not limited to milk, eggs, wheat/gluten, peanuts, tree nuts, soybeans, and sesame. Some ingredients are prepared in facilities that handle these allergens, so cross-contamination can occur, even if a specific allergen is not listed as an ingredient. Therefore, customers with severe allergies must be extra cautious.

Steakburgers: A Closer Look at Allergens
Freddy’s is well-known for its juicy steakburgers, which come in various styles, with and without cheese. These items contain several common allergens:
- Steakburger with Cheese: This version contains milk, wheat/gluten, soybean, and sesame. Cheese is a source of milk, while the bun adds gluten, and both the patty and bun may contain soybean and sesame.
- Steakburger without Cheese: Though this version removes the milk in the cheese, it still contains wheat/gluten, soybean, and sesame due to the bun and patty.
For customers with gluten sensitivity or wheat allergies, it’s important to note that the bun is a key source of wheat/gluten. Opting for a burger without the bun is safer if gluten is a concern. However, cross-contact with allergens is still possible.
Veggie Burgers: Allergens to Watch For
Freddy’s Veggie Burgers offer a meatless alternative, but they are still loaded with allergens, making them unsuitable for some customers with food sensitivities:
- Veggie Burger with Cheese: Contains egg, milk, wheat/gluten, soybean, and sesame. The egg comes from the patty, while the bun and cheese add gluten, milk, and soy.
- Veggie Burger without Cheese: While removing the cheese eliminates milk, the veggie patty still contains eggs, and the bun brings gluten and soy into the mix.
- Veggie Burger without Bun: For customers avoiding gluten, removing the bun can help, but this burger still contains egg, wheat/gluten, and soybean.
Those with egg allergies should avoid the Veggie Burger in any form, as eggs are a key ingredient in the patty.

Chicken Sandwiches and Tenders: A Protein-Packed Option
Chicken options at Freddy’s come in grilled and crispy varieties, both of which contain allergens that can pose a risk to sensitive individuals:
- Grilled Chicken Club: This item contains egg, milk, wheat/gluten, soybean, and sesame, with the bun being a major source of wheat and the club sauce adding eggs and milk.
- Crispy Chicken Club: This fried option adds extra wheat/gluten, soy, and sesame from the breading, along with milk and egg from the dressing and sauce.
- Chicken Tenders: While a popular choice for kids, chicken tenders contain wheat/gluten due to their crispy breading. Gluten-sensitive customers should steer clear.
Dressings and Sauces: Hidden Sources of Allergens
Many sauces and dressings at Freddy’s contain allergens, particularly eggs and soybeans. Here’s a breakdown of some of the most common options:
- Freddy’s Fry Sauce: Contains egg and soybean, making it unsuitable for customers with egg or soy allergies.
- Ranch Dressing: Contains egg and milk, which anyone with dairy or egg sensitivities should note.
- Thousand Island Dressing: Contains egg but no milk, making it a less risky choice for those avoiding dairy.
All sauces should be reviewed carefully for allergens before ordering, as they are often the source of hidden allergens.
Frozen Custard and Dessert Allergens
Freddy’s is famous for its frozen custard desserts, but these treats are laden with allergens, including milk, peanuts, tree nuts, wheat/gluten, and soy. Here’s a closer look at some popular frozen custard mix-ins and their allergen content:
- Butterfinger®: Contains peanuts, milk, and soybean, so it’s unsafe for those with peanut or dairy allergies.
- M&M’s®: Contains peanuts, milk, and soybean, and cross-contact with other allergens is possible.
- Heath® Toffee: This mix-in contains peanuts, tree nuts, egg, milk, wheat/gluten, and soy, making it one of the most allergen-packed toppings on the menu.
Freddy’s desserts are a delightful treat, but those with allergies must be careful when selecting mix-ins, as many contain peanuts, tree nuts, and other common allergens.

Many items at Freddy’s, such as buns, cheese, and sauces, are produced in facilities that process allergens like soy, eggs, milk, and wheat. This means even items that don’t naturally contain these allergens may still pose a risk due to shared manufacturing processes.
Breads and Cones: A Gluten-Rich Option
Freddy’s buns, bread, and cones contain wheat/gluten and other allergens like milk and sesame. Here’s what to watch out for:
- Hamburger Bun: Contains milk, wheat/gluten, soybean, and sesame.
- Hot Dog Bun: Contains wheat/gluten and sesame, though it lacks milk or soy.
- Cake Cone and Waffle Cone: These ice cream cones contain wheat/gluten, and the waffle cone also contains soy.
If you’re avoiding gluten, consider asking for your burger without a bun or opting for a cup instead of a cone when ordering frozen custard.
